Towering 96 stories at a prized Park Avenue address between 56th and 57th Streets, sits an incredibly striking, unparalleled luxury condominium in one of the tallest residential buildings in the Western Hemisphere. Built in 2015 and designed by Rafael Vinoly, 432 Park Avenue makes an awe-inspiring statement with spectacular interiors by renowned architect Deborah Berke, as exemplified by the exquisite Palladian-proportioned Residence 62B.
